What Are Family and Personal Laws in BD?

Family and personal laws in BD refer to a set of legal rules that regulate personal relationships and family matters. These laws often vary based on religion and community, making them unique and complex.

Key Areas Covered Under Family and Personal Laws

Marriage and registration

Divorce and separation

Maintenance and alimony

Child custody and guardianship

Inheritance and succession

Dower (Mehr) and matrimonial rights

These laws aim to ensure fairness, protect vulnerable family members, and maintain social harmony.

Types of Family and Personal Laws in Bangladesh

Bangladesh follows different personal laws depending on religious affiliation.

Muslim Family Laws

Muslim family matters are mainly governed by:

Muslim Family Laws Ordinance, 1961

Sharia-based principles

These laws regulate nikah, talaq, khula, maintenance, and inheritance.

Hindu, Christian, and Other Personal Laws

Hindu Marriage Act and customary laws

Christian Marriage Act and Divorce Act

Special Marriage Act for civil marriages

Each framework has distinct rules, which is why legal guidance is often necessary.
